The Cincinnati Enquirer from Cincinnati Ohio
Saturday, Dec. 9th 1978
Page 58
Wedding Announcment
Mr.and Mrs James B. Driskell of Aberdeen, Ohio, announce the engagement of their daughter, Lisa Kay, of Covington, Ky., to Michael J. Kramer, son of Mr. and Mrs. Stanley Kramer of Ft Wright Miss Driskell and Mr. Kramer are graduates of the University of Cincinnati. The wedding will take place January 13 at St. Agnes Church in Ft Wright.

James B. Driskell, Sr., 82, died Thursday, June 16, 2016 at the St. Claire Regional Medical Center in Morehead. Born December 10, 1933 in Mercer County, he was the son of the late Arnold and Nellie Bowman Driskell. He was retired U. S. Navy and of the Methodist faith. He enjoyed fishing, metal detecting, frying fish and traveling.

Survivors include: three sons: Robert (Laura) Driskell of Oxnard, California, James B. (Andrea) Driskell, Jr. of Hebron, and Danny Lee (Marcia) Driskell of Independence; one daughter: Cindy Ellen Reed of Burlington; two brothers: Clifford Gene (Erma) Driskell and Hollie Driskell, both of Cincinnati, Ohio; eight grandchildren, three step-grandchildren; seven great-grandchildren and several nieces and nephews. He was preceded in death by one son: Rodney Driskell; one daughter: Lisa Kramer; two brothers: Marshal Driskell and Luther Driskell and two sisters: Emily Driskell and Ethel Driskell.
Funeral services will be 1:00 p.m. Wednesday, June 22, 2016 at the Alexander & Royalty Funeral Home with Pastor Kelly Floyd officiating. Burial with military honors will be in Mt. Hebron Cemetery with grandsons: Dustin Driskell, James Bryan Driskell, III, Danny Driskell, Jeremy Driskell, J.J. Reed and Justin Zornes serving as pallbearers.

Visitation will be after 11:00 a.m. Wednesday at Alexander & Royalty Funeral Home.
Memorial contributions may be made to St. Jude Children’s Research Hospital, P.O. Box 1000 Dept. 142, Memphis, TN 38101-9908
